Reconstruction:Proto-West Germanic/markōn

This Proto-West Germanic entry contains reconstructed terms and roots. As such, the term(s) in this entry are not directly attested, but are hypothesized to have existed based on comparative evidence.

Proto-West Germanic edit

Etymology edit

From Proto-Germanic *markōną. Equivalent to *mark (mark, sign, stamp) +‎ *-ōn.

Verb edit

*markōn

  1. to mark
  2. to notice
